diff --git a/components/synedit/synhighlighterpas.pp b/components/synedit/synhighlighterpas.pp index f9487cf217..62535f4f9c 100644 --- a/components/synedit/synhighlighterpas.pp +++ b/components/synedit/synhighlighterpas.pp @@ -2680,6 +2680,11 @@ begin fTokenID := tkNumber; while FLine[Run] in ['0'..'7'] do inc(Run); end + else + if FLine[Run] in ['A'..'Z', 'a'..'z', '_'] then begin + fTokenID := tkIdentifier; + while Identifiers[fLine[Run]] do inc(Run); + end else fTokenID := tkSymbol; end;